2024 Buick Encore GX First Drive: Fresh from cosmetic surgery

By Matthew Lynch
August 19, 2023
0
Spread the love

The 2024 Buick Encore GX has officially hit the road, and this refreshed model represents a significant facelift for the popular compact crossover. A true testament to Buick’s ability to listen to its customers and adapt, the 2024 Encore GX promises an enhanced driving experience that effortlessly melds luxury, performance, and practicality.

From the exterior, the first thing that stands out is the sleek new design. The redesign of the front grille gives a sense of refined elegance, while new LED headlights add a touch of modern flair. Additionally, redesigned side mirrors with built-in turn signal indicators improve visibility and establish a distinct contemporary aesthetic.

Under the hood, the 2024 Encore GX boasts a 1.3-liter turbocharged engine with two gearbox options – a standard manual transmission or an available continuously variable transmission (CVT). With up to 155 horsepower and 174 lb-ft of torque at its disposal, this crossover packs more than enough punch for comfortable daily driving.

The new suspension system incorporated into the design enhances ride comfort and delivers improved handling characteristics. On our first drive, we couldn’t help but notice how composed the Encore GX felt on both highway stretches and winding country roads. It seemed evident that Buick had put enormous effort into ensuring an excellent balance between maneuverability and stability.

Inside this revived model, you’ll find tastefully designed high-quality materials lining the cabin. The seats are quilted with soft leatherette upholstery that adds a sense of opulence without going overboard on extravagance. The infotainment system gets an upgrade too, now sporting a slick 8-inch touchscreen display with Apple CarPlay and Android Auto compatibility.

For those concerned about safety features, rest assured that Buick has you covered. The 2024 Encore GX comes equipped with standard advanced safety features such as blind-spot monitoring, lane departure warning, forward collision alert, and rear cross-traffic alert.

Moreover, the volume of cargo space has been noticeably increased – a welcoming sight to families or those who need ample room for luggage or equipment. This added practicality does not come at the cost of the vehicle’s overall dimensions, ensuring that the 2024 Encore GX remains a compact crossover in the truest sense, both in terms of size and maneuverability.

After our first drive in the 2024 Buick Encore GX, it’s clear that this cosmetic surgery was not simply skin-deep. Buick’s dedication to improvement and constant innovation is evident in every aspect of this refreshed model. The resulting marriage between style, luxury, performance, and practicality is sure to win over long-time fans and newcomers alike with its impressive lineup of features and capabilities.
